The Age of Enlightenment
Explanation:
The Age of Enlightenment was a period philosophical and intellectual movements. It is most popularly known as the Age of Reason or the Enlightenment period. This period showed the movement of reforms and intellects which dominated the world around 17th and 18th centuries.
This period first witnessed many powerful writers such as Voltaire, Locke and Rousseau who proclaimed the power of individual to enjoy the human rights. They argued the use of reason in solving problems and also believed in the progress of the man.
